REPUBLIKA.CO.ID, JAKARTA -- The Indonesian Marine and Fisheries Ministry (KKP) should facilitate national entrepreneurs to anticipate a trade war between the US and the People's Republic of China (PRC). Executive Director of the Center for Maritime Studies for Humanity, Abdul Halim, said there are no strategic efforts made by the KKP in facilitating businesses, in order to take advantage of the trade war between the US and China.
The KKP policy of sinking foreign fishing vessels and evaluating taxation has caused uncertainty in fisheries business.
"It is difficult for entrepreneurs to make breakthroughs," he stated here on Monday.
He noted that small, medium, and large-scale fisheries entrepreneurs are making efforts to survive amid uncertainty in fisheries business.
